Dealerships
Modern cars come with car key fobs that offer security and convenience for drivers. They can lock or unlock a car, set the security alarm of the vehicle and even turn on the car when the correct key to turn on the ignition is used. If these devices are damaged or lost they should be replaced or reprogrammed to ensure that they function properly. Many people are shocked to find that the cost of reprogramming these devices could be very costly, especially when the service is provided by an auto dealer. Knowing the costs involved will help you decide whether to go to a dealership or an auto locksmith to get this service.
The kind of key you have will have a significant impact on the cost of reprogramming your device. There are several different types of key fobs, ranging from the most basic of keys to more sophisticated transponder-based models. Each model has its own distinctive features and programming requirements that will impact the total cost of the service. Additionally, certain types of keys require special programmers that are not available to the general public and may require a visit to an agent for this service.
Many people assume that they can save money by reprogramming their key fob on their own, and in a few cases this is true. Some fobs, depending on the model can be programmed online or by following the instructions in the owner's manual for the vehicle. This means that there is no need to visit a dealer. This is not possible for some fobs, such as those that are integrated into the key of the vehicle or require a FOBIK chip.
Some large auto parts retailers like AutoZone and others, do sell replacement remotes, with instructions on how to program them. This is not the case with the majority of automobiles. They must be connected to the computer in the vehicle using special equipment in order to ensure that the remote is working properly. This process can be risky because any mistake could cause a reversal of the information on the key fob. This is why it's best to leave this task to professionals.
Auto Locksmiths
Modern cars come with keyfob remotes that can open and lock doors and arm and disarm alarm systems, and even start the engine. They are convenient however they can cause issues. If a car's key fob is damaged or has lost its battery, repairing the device could be costly. Additionally the procedure of installing a new device typically requires the assistance of a specialist to get it programmed correctly. Auto locksmiths offer car key programming services near me at a fraction of the price dealers charge.
A locksmith who is a professional and provides a replacement car key fob may have tools specifically designed to be used with all types of vehicles. Some locksmiths can reprogram an old key fob or keyless remote for another vehicle. This is not always possible however, and it is contingent upon the year of your vehicle, its make, and model.
Contacting a locksmith prior to visiting an establishment to replace your car key fob is always recommended. Locksmiths will click here usually provide a much better service than dealerships and cost less. A professional locksmith will have the tools and know-how to install a new key fob, program it to your vehicle and offer a warranty for their work.
Certain manufacturers prohibit dealers from selling or programming aftermarket keyfobs. The aftermarket devices have distinct digital encryptions from the original equipment keyfob which could cause problems with your car's safety system. Some dealers have told us that they could program key fobs for aftermarket use in the event that the owner was aware of the dangers.
A professional locksmith uses a tool called a transponder programmable to program a key fob. here This tool will identify the unique serial numbers and other details from your car's fob. It will then match the data with the correct key code in the computer system of your vehicle.

If your vehicle is new or old key fobs are subject to hacking attempts. Criminals employ specialized devices which amplify signals to trick your car and its key fob into believing that they're closer together than they actually are. This could cause your key fob or ignition to be activated, which can lead to theft. You can purchase gadgets like faraday bags that block these signals and keep them from functioning.
